What Are The Ingredients For Chilled Dilled Cukes Recipe?

The ingredients for Chilled Dilled Cukes are:

1 large cucumber, washed, and sliced thinly

1 cup cider or red wine vinegar

3 thin slices of onion, rings seperated

1 Tblsp. dill weed

1/2 t. pepper

1/2 t. black pepper


How Do I Make Chilled Dilled Cukes?

Here is how you make Chilled Dilled Cukes:

Serves 2Place cucumbers slices in a glass bowl. Add onions. Add vinegar and spices. Toss gently so ingredients are mixed. Cover and chill for 30-60 minutes. The longer you chill them the stronger the flavor. Serve! A really bright, refreshing salad or side dish. The cuke and onion slices are also really good on burgers and other sandwiches.Number of Servings: 2Recipe submitted by SparkPeople user CHERYLEWITHANE.
